Farriery Project: Register for Face-to-face Consultation Workshops

A series of face-to-face consultation workshops are planned for the locations and dates listed below, for the Farriery Project.

You are invited to attend a workshop, to provide feedback on the draft farriery qualification, skill sets and units of competency that are being developed as part of this project.

Consultation with Subject Matter Experts around farriery and equine hoof care skills has taken place throughout November. Feedback from industry on the existing qualification and units is also being considered as part of this process. The draft revised units, skill sets and qualifications will be made available for comment on the Skills Impact website in by mid-January, when broad industry consultation is scheduled to commence. If required, one or more webinars will be also be held.
